519be98971 cifs: Add a tracepoint to track credits involved in R/W requests
Add a tracepoint to track the credit changes and server in_flight value
involved in the lifetime of a R/W request, logging it against the
request/subreq debugging ID.  This requires the debugging IDs to be
recorded in the cifs_credits struct.

The tracepoint can be enabled with:

	echo 1 >/sys/kernel/debug/tracing/events/cifs/smb3_rw_credits/enable

Also add a three-state flag to struct cifs_credits to note if we're
interested in determining when the in_flight contribution ends and, if so,
to track whether we've decremented the contribution yet.

173217bd73 smb3: retrying on failed server close
In the current implementation, CIFS close sends a close to the
server and does not check for the success of the server close.
This patch adds functionality to check for server close return
status and retries in case of an EBUSY or EAGAIN error.

This can help avoid handle leaks

45e724022e smb: client: set correct file type from NFS reparse points
Handle all file types in NFS reparse points as specified in MS-FSCC
2.1.2.6 Network File System (NFS) Reparse Data Buffer.

The client is now able to set all file types based on the parsed NFS
reparse point, which used to support only symlinks.  This works for
SMB1+.

Before patch:

$ mount.cifs //srv/share /mnt -o ...
$ ls -l /mnt
ls: cannot access 'block': Operation not supported
ls: cannot access 'char': Operation not supported
ls: cannot access 'fifo': Operation not supported
ls: cannot access 'sock': Operation not supported
total 1
l????????? ? ?    ?    ?            ? block
l????????? ? ?    ?    ?            ? char
-rwxr-xr-x 1 root root 5 Nov 18 23:22 f0
l????????? ? ?    ?    ?            ? fifo
l--------- 1 root root 0 Nov 18 23:23 link -> f0
l????????? ? ?    ?    ?            ? sock

After patch:

$ mount.cifs //srv/share /mnt -o ...
$ ls -l /mnt
total 1
brwxr-xr-x 1 root root  123,  123 Nov 18 00:34 block
crwxr-xr-x 1 root root 1234, 1234 Nov 18 00:33 char
-rwxr-xr-x 1 root root          5 Nov 18 23:22 f0
prwxr-xr-x 1 root root          0 Nov 18 23:23 fifo
lrwxr-xr-x 1 root root          0 Nov 18 23:23 link -> f0
srwxr-xr-x 1 root root          0 Nov 19  2023 sock

38c8a9a520 smb: move client and server files to common directory fs/smb
Move CIFS/SMB3 related client and server files (cifs.ko and ksmbd.ko
and helper modules) to new fs/smb subdirectory:

   fs/cifs --> fs/smb/client
   fs/ksmbd --> fs/smb/server
   fs/smbfs_common --> fs/smb/common
